After netting nearly $24 million in its opening weekend talk has started raging of a third RESIDENT EVIL movie. According to a story in The Hollywood Reporter, screenwriter and first EVIL director Paul W.S. Anderson always had in mind a trilogy of movies (but this is the first anyone's heard of it.) "The first film was a prequel to the game world," explained Anderson to the trade magazine. "The new movie intersects the film and game worlds. And the third movie will act as a follow-up to the games. It's a nice arc -- prehistory, in-game and then a sequel to the games."
